WitrynaSpalted maple is a work of nature’s art that happens when fungus invades maple creating a vein pattern. There is no other pattern like it in nature. Spalted maple can be found in either hard maple or soft maple – the spalt will occur in either species. While spalted maple occurs naturally in the woods from airborne fungus, it can also be ...
